Choosing a Chest Freezer For Garage Use
Many freezer manufacturers now claim that their products can also be stored in garages or other unheated outdoor spaces. This is usually achieved by using a 'concealed condenser', which allows them to operate at temperatures below the -10C limit specified in their official climate class.

Garage ready freezers, as opposed to regular freezers, are designed to withstand more extreme temperature fluctuations. This is crucially important in areas that are susceptible to hotter summers or bitterly cold winters.

Some manufacturers mark their freezers "garage optimized" to show that they are able to withstand temperatures between 0deg and 110deg F. However you should be aware that your freezer may suffer performance issues if exposed to extreme cold or hot temperatures for extended periods of time.
